Output 640059ee34d0ca254eebd4030463b59ad57b21a18f6cd8df32eeb528c76a841a:0

value
1148179
script pubkey
OP_0 OP_PUSHBYTES_20 953c76943b73719642aa3b24f225367e76e639be
address
bc1qj578d9pmwdcevs428vj0yffk0emwvwd70yt9an
transaction
640059ee34d0ca254eebd4030463b59ad57b21a18f6cd8df32eeb528c76a841a